Plasma DNA level is a reliable marker of recurrent esophageal cancer, study finds

Sunday, July 27, 2008 - 19:21 in Health & Medicine

New research published in the July issue of the Journal of the American College of Surgeons shows elevated plasma DNA is a reliable marker of recurrent esophageal cancer. The study also suggests that plasma DNA levels rise before clinical evidence of cancer recurrence in the majority of patients.
